Expanding Jasmine Indoors

“Jasmines would finest in a brilliant, bright and sunny venue potted in a somewhat acid, well-drained land with great natural contents,” Hachadourian claims. While jasmine need to have no less than six hrs of sunshine every day, Barnett contributes so it need strong, indirect light. Also take into account that it is possible to reduce the feeding and fertilizing process during the cold winter ever since the progress decelerates during that time. Also keep in mind to ensure it really is in the proper planter. “Hanging planters is popular, as they enable vines to cascade from bins, generating an original and impressive aesthetic impact,” Barnett says.

Since jasmine grows fast, pruning will be an important action maintain the herbal in shape, inspire branching, that assist all of them flower. The best time to prune them is just after blooming, a garden experts state. Right after your indoor jasmine vegetation start flowering, you will need to prune back once again by 1 / 2 an inch (there ought to be at least three to six units of foliage on each branch). You’ll be able to teach vining jasmine species on a trellis or allow them to cascade off a basket. “Shrubby species like Jasminum sambac should be only pruned in late spring and mid-summer to encourage more branches and flower buds over time,” Hachadourian adds. “you’ll require some area so they can grow, although intoxicating perfume is totally worthwhile.” Since fall period nears, you may then quit pruning and let the herbs understanding cool conditions and so the buds can set—especially Jasminum polyanthum. Evening temps from about 50 to 55 qualifications would be best to promote flower buds.

The Very Best Jasmine Varieties

Within the jasmine varieties, there are actually a few that suit indoor gardening best—starting with Jasminum sambac. This indoor jasmine plant is known for its classic fragrance that you’ll likely recognize. “The cultivar Grand Duke of Tuscany with double flowers is one of the best for fragrance and flowering,” Hachadourian says. “This is a strong grower with stiff upright stems that benefit with seasonal pruning to control their height and encourage branching for more flowers.” This plant blooms during the summer and flourishes in hot, humid conditions. You can also try out the cultivar Maid of Orleans, which is also great for indoor gardening.

Jasminum polyanthum normally a prominent preference, also it merely therefore is actually Hachadourian’s favorite. “In later part of the cold weather to planting season, pink tinged buds open into a profusion of white star-shaped blooms with a powerful, nice aroma,” a garden professional claims. “This jasmine ought a cooler course to initiate blooms, nevertheless the amazing floral show will make it really worth the efforts.” This vining plant thrives in a hanging basket or on a decorative trellis and blooms during the cold winter. Barnett brings this particular species can produce blossoms from late December into March. Finally, the Jasminum grandiflorum is another fragrant alternative that blooms on and off throughout season. A bonus about it types? It really is semi-deciduous, therefore it is an easy task to grow because it loses the foliage for a short period when new progress is originating in.
